Cicor helps improve global healthcare by the development and manufacture of applications such as hearing aids, surgical robots or smart drug delivery systems
Cicor is at the forefront of technology, driving miniaturization and automation in areas such as robotics, sensors, control systems and semiconductor equipment
Solutions from Cicor in aircrafts, satellites and defense systems ensure safety, reliability and communication at land, sea, in the skies and beyond

Cicor Technologies Ltd is a Switzerland based company engaged in the electrical engineering and electronics sector. The Company operates though four divisions: Cicor Printed Circuit Boards; Cicor Microelectronics; Cicor Electronic Solutions, and Asia division. The Cicor Printed Circuit Boards (PCB) division develops and produces printed circuit boards with the usage of high density interconnects (HDIâs) and reel-to-reel technology. The Cicor Microelectronics division offers a range of microelectronic manufacturing from various thick and thin film coating technologies through micro assembly and up to delivery of tested and qualified electronic components. The Cicor Electronic Solutions division provides a range of production options for PCB assembly, system assembly, box-building and switch-box construction, cable assembly, tool making and injection molding. The Asia division focuses on the provision of the Company's technology to the Asian market.
